I suspect that audio might be a WIP -- hence the fact that it defaults to OFF -- but I'm curious re. why we only hear external sounds. In submarines, for example we hear weapon launches, distant explosions, etc. Wouldn't it be a good idea to hear a torpedo (friendly or enemy) going active, ditto various active countermeasures and sonobouys? I would have thought that a LOT more internal audio would add greatly to immersion and also enhance the player's SA; I will turn and run a lot faster when I hear a hostile fish going active rather than merely seeing the contact or noticing the text alert. Are audio enhancements in the works, or is it moddable?
